Keys with transponders

A car key that has a transponder is an electronic security feature that makes it difficult for someone to steal your car. This feature is present in a large number of modern vehicles to decrease the possibility of theft. The transponder, a small chip inside the car key, transmits an unintentional radio signal to the car's computer whenever it is within range. This is how the car recognizes that the key is yours and that it should be permitted to begin.

If you have transponder-equipped keys it is crucial to keep it out of magnetic fields. Magnets can damage the transponder, which can cause it to stop working. Keys that have chips

To start a car, many newer cars require that the key has a chip. This kind of key helps reduce the risk of car theft by preventing thieves from starting the vehicle using another key. Transponder keys contain a microchip in the head. The computer system of the car needs to be programmed in order to recognize this chip. It can only be started using the appropriate key. When you insert the key into the ignition, it sends out a burst of electromagnetic energy to the antenna ring inside the lock. The chip in the key absorbs this energy and then reflects an radio frequency code back to the car. The code can tell the car if it is a genuine key and prevent it from starting with another key.
